Cement consumption falls by 9.2% y/y in Morocco
In June 2014, domestic cement consumption in Morocco came in at 1.24 million t. This is around 9.24% below the 1.37 million t consumed in June 2013. On an accumulated basis, cement consumption declined by 4.4% y/y in the first six months of 2014, totalling approximately 7.4 million t.
The 19th Arab International Cement Conference and Exhibition will be held in Morocco this year. The annual event will take place in Marrakesh on 11 – 13 November. It will bring together Arab and international companies, institutions and consultancy units from the cement, spare parts and equipment manufacturing industry.
